The great sioux massacre is a 1965 american western film directed by sidney salkow in cinemascope using extensive action sequences from salkows 1954 sitting bull. This war was almost the end of indian raiding on the northern plains, though in 1890, army alarm at the ghost dance movement among the sioux led to a decision to disarm some sioux bands, which went wrong and resulted in the wounded knee massacre, where circa 300 sioux including 200 women and children were killed as were 31 soldiers. The sioux wars were a series of conflicts between the united states and various subgroups of the sioux people which occurred in the later half of the 19th century. The great sioux war of 1876, also known as the black hills war, was a series of battles and negotiations which occurred in 1876 and 1877 between the lakota sioux, northern cheyenne, and the government of the united states.
